Following are the top 10 highest earning job profiles that require not more than a bachelor’s degree:

Petroleum Engineering

Salary: Median Mid-Career Salary is $176,900 

Skills Required:

  • Technical Skills

  • Problem-Solving Skills

  • Teamwork

  • Attention to Detail

  • Leadership Skills

  • Analytical Skills etc. 

Roles and Responsibilities: 

  • Petroleum engineers design and develop procedures for extracting oil and gas from deposits located below the earth’s surface and from old wells.

  • Petroleum Engineer makes recommendations of drilling efforts based on cost, effort, and feasibility weighed against return.

  • They devise plans and methods to effectively drill fields to recover oil and gas.

  • They are responsible to ensure that equipment is installed, operated, and maintained properly or not for effective use.

  • They monitor the drilling operations whenever needed.

Actuarial Mathematics 

Salary: Median Mid-Career Salary is $135,100

Skills Required:

  • Analytical Skills

  • Computer Skills

  • Interpersonal Skills

  • Math Skills

  • Problem-solving skills

  • Communication Skills

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Actuarial mathematicians work throughout the business, industry, and technological sectors, providing numerical solutions to practical problems.

  • They use a large amount of data along with their expertise in statistics snd finance to determine how much money should be set aside now in order to pay for the costly events that may randomly occur in the future.

  • Firstly, they predict the timing of events that may randomly occur in the future.

  • Then they calculate how much money should be invested now so that there will be enough money in the future to pay for any financial losses that occur as a result of the events taking place.

Pharmacy 

Salary: Median Mid-Career Salary is $132,500

Skills Required:

  • Management Skills

  • Communication Skills

  • Interpersonal skills

  • Science and Math Skills

  • Computer Skills, etc.

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• They are responsible to serve patients by preparing medications, giving pharmacological information to the multidisciplinary health care team, and monitoring patient drug therapies.

  • They also prepare medications by reviewing and interpreting physician orders and detecting therapeutic incompatibilities.

  • They dispense medications by compounding, packaging, and labeling pharmaceuticals.

  • They control medications by monitoring drug therapies; advising interventions.

  • They complete pharmacy operational requirements by organizing and directing technicians’ workflow, verifying their preparation and labeling of pharmaceuticals, and verifying order entries, charges, and inspections.

  • They provide pharmacological information by answering questions and requests of health care professionals and counseling patients on drug therapies.

  • They maintain records for controlled substances and removes outdated and damaged drugs from the pharmacy inventory.

  • They supervise the work results of support personnel.

  • They maintain current registration, studies existing and new legislation anticipates legislation and advises management on needed actions.

  • They protect patients and technicians by adhering to infection-control protocols.

  • They maintain a saf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.

  • They contribute to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
